Security Alert – Your Flash Drive is not safe!

I carry around 64 Gigs of stuff on my keychain, how about you? What is all that info? Well, I carry my passwords, pictures, security scanning programs, some home movies, music files the usual. Not to worry, everything is safe, it’s attached to my keychain, how could I lose it, right? You don’t have to lose this in order to have your data stolen. Suit and tie on, I was pulling into the valet for the theatre the other night. Just as I was starting to hand over my keys to the valet, it occurred to me, holy cow, my flash drive! Here I was, voluntarily handing over all of my personal information just like that! I was going to hand the guy this information, and be gone for several hours. How difficult would it be for him to jam that into a laptop and copy the contents off? I mean really, how difficult? Needless to say, from now on, I’m going to actually use my valet key, and not just hand over my data and walk away smiling.
